When you're expecting a new tablet but receive a set of colored pencils instead, what's going on? Consumer Center NRW notices an increasing number of these confusing package deliveries. For people receiving them, it's not just frustrating, but can also cause bigger issues later. Since they can't just return the item without explaining it, they may be seen as potential fraudsters themselves. Here are three tips for spotting false deliveries early and handling them.

Do a thorough check when accepting the package. If it's damaged or not properly sealed, it might be a sign of something fishy. Also, do a quick reality check: Is the package big and heavy enough for the product you ordered? If not, there could be something wrong. Ask the delivery person to help you open it so you can verify the contents.

Keep a record of what happened. Use your phone to film the opening of the package or ask a friend to witness it. You can also keep the receipt, as it includes the weight of the package.

Don't make things worse by sending the package back to the online store. This could make the store think you exchanged the item yourself. Instead, contact customer service to let them know about the false delivery. If the store refuses to help, consider going to a consumer center for legal advice. They can help you navigate the problem. Chances are, you'll be able to return the goods successfully because the burden of proof is on the merchant.
